Removing nodes and elements

In SMESH you can remove nodes and all types of cells of your mesh.

 

To remove a node:

 

1. Select your mesh in the Object Browser or in the 3D viewer.

 

2. From the Modification menu choose Remove and from the associated submenu select the Remove nodes, or just click icon in the toolbar. The following dialog box will appear:

 

 

In this dialog box you can specify one or several nodes (with pressed Shift button) by choosing them in the 3D viewer.

 

3. Click OK or Apply  to confirm deletion of the specified nodes.

 

Be careful while removing nodes because if you remove a definite node of your mesh all adjacent elements will be also deleted.

 

 

 

To remove an element:

 

1. Select your mesh in the Object Browser or in the 3D viewer.

 

2. From the Modification menu choose Remove and from the associated submenu select the Remove elements, or just click icon in the toolbar. The following dialog box will appear:

 

 

In this dialog box you can specify one or several elements of your mesh (with pressed Shift button) by choosing them in the 3D viewer.

 

3. Click OK or Apply  to confirm deletion of the specified elements.
